## Technical Overview of the ADP198ACPZ-R7
The **ADP198ACPZ-R7** is a high-side load switch designed by Analog Devices. It is specifically engineered to control power rails in portable electronic devices, offering a low "on" resistance and a small physical footprint.
### 1. Key Technical Specifications
| Parameter | Specification |
| :--- | :--- |
| **Input Voltage Range** | 1.65 V to 6.5 V |
| **Continuous Current** | Up to 1.1 A |
| **On-Resistance ($R_{ON}$)** | ~50 mΩ at 3.3 V |
| **Quiescent Current** | < 1 µA (Low power mode) |
| **Package Type** | 8-lead LFCSP (2 mm × 2 mm) |
| **Operating Temperature** | -40°C to +85°C |
---
### 2. Core Functional Components
The device consists of several critical internal blocks that ensure efficient power management:
1. **P-channel MOSFET:** The primary switching element that allows or blocks current flow from the input (VIN) to the output (VOUT).
2. **Charge Pump:** Ensures the internal circuitry can drive the gate of the MOSFET effectively even at low input voltages.
3. **Level Shifter:** Allows low-voltage logic signals (from a microcontroller) to control the high-voltage power rail.
4. **Slew Rate Control:** This is a standout feature. It allows the user to control how fast the switch turns on by adding an external capacitor to the **EN** or **SS** pin, preventing "inrush current" that could crash the main power supply.

### 3. Pin Configuration and Functions
| Pin Name | Function | Description |
| :--- | :--- | :--- |
| **VIN** | Input Supply | Power source input for the switch. |
| **VOUT** | Switch Output | Output voltage to the load. |
| **EN** | Enable | Logic high turns the switch on; logic low turns it off. |
| **GND** | Ground | Reference point for the device. |
| **SS** | Soft Start | Connection for an external capacitor to control turn-on time. |
---
### 4. Common Applications
* **Mobile Phones & Tablets:** Used to disconnect power to peripherals (camera, GPS) when not in use to save battery.
* **Portable Medical Equipment:** Managing power rails in handheld diagnostic tools.
* **Industrial Handhelds:** Controlling power distribution in ruggedized mobile computers.
* **Battery-Powered Devices:** Essential for any system requiring ultra-low shutdown current.
